Rawalpindi - April 14, 2015:
Chief of Army Staff (COAS), General Raheel Sharif conferred military awards to Army personnel, for acts of gallantry, in ongoing Operation Zarb-e-Azb in an investiture ceremony, held at General Headquarters today. A large number of military officials and relatives of Shuhada and Ghazis attended the ceremony. 30 officers and soldiers were awarded TAMGHA-E-BISALAT, 33 officers were awarded SITARA-I-IMTIAZ (MILITARY), and 1 soldier was awarded United Nations (UN) Medal. Medals of Shuhada were received by their family members.

Rawalpindi - April 17, 2015:
General Sher Mohammad Karimi, Chief of General Staff, Afghan National Army visited General Headquarters today and called on Chief of Army Staff General Raheel Sharif .

During the meeting, matters related to peace and stability in the region specially in Afghanistan, Pak-Afghan border management and measures to further enhance defence and training cooperation between both the armies were discussed.

Earlier, on arrival at General Headquarters, a smartly turned out contingent of Pakistan Army presented Guard of Honour to the dignitary. General Sher Mohammad Karimi also laid floral wreath at Yadgar-e-Shuhada and offered Fateha for Shuhada.

It may be mentioned here that General Sher Mohammad Karimi will be the chief guest at the passing out parade at PMA Kakul, and address the parade tomorrow.

Rawalpindi - May 2, 2015:
Namaze Janaza of Captain Qasim Zia shaheed who embraced shahdat yesterday, was offered with full military honour today at Army Grave Yard near Racecourse ground Rawalpindi. Captain Qasim was severely injured on 29 April during a major clearance Operation in Tirah, Khyber agency and was evacuated to CMH Peshawar. COAS General Raheel Sharif, Chief of Naval Staff, Admiral Muhammad Zaka Ullah, other military officials and relatives of shaheed attended the Namaza Janaza . COAS paid rich tributes to brave Captain Qasim for supreme sacrifice.COAS and Captain Qasim's father reiterated resolve to continue fight till elimination of last terrorist from our soil at any cost.

German Parliamentary delegation calls on COAS

  • APP
  • May 26, 2015,

RAWALPINDI – German Parliamentary delegation headed by Dagmer G. Wohrl, Member of German Parliament and Chairperson of the Committee on Economic Cooperation and Development of German Parliament called on Chief of the Army Staff (COAS) General Raheel Sharif at General Headquarters here on Tuesday.


During the meeting, matters of mutual interest were discussed, said an ISPR press release issued here. The delegation appreciated the successes of Operation Zarb-e-Azb and sacrifices of Pakistan Army for stability in the region. Dr. Cyrill Nunn, German Ambassador to Pakistan was also present during the meeting.

ISLAMABAD: Army Chief General Raheel Sharif has arrived in Colombo on a four day official visit to Sri Lanka.

He was received at the Bandaranaike International Airport by Sri Lankan Army Chief Lieutenant General A.W.J Crishanthe De Silva., High Commissioner of Pakistan Maj Gen(R) Shakeel Hussain and other senior officials.

General Raheel Sharif is making his first official visit to the island nation, on the invitation of his Sri Lankan counterpart Lieutenant General A.W.J. Crishanthe De Silva.

He is expected to meet the President of Democratic Socialist Republic of Sri Lanka Maithripala Sirisena and Prime Minister Ranil Wickremesinghe.

General Sharif will also meet the top leadership of Sri Lanka’s armed forces.

The visit of Pakistan’s Army Chief will provide both sides with an opportunity to review ongoing cooperation and collaboration, and discuss ways to further broaden and deepen the relationship.

Pakistan and Sri Lanka have comprehensive and mutually beneficial training collaboration for army, navy and air force. A strong bond of commitment and mutual understanding has developed between both nations. Both countries are committed to work closely in all fields to boost cooperation and to promote peace in the region.
 
Army chief gets 'rousing welcome' in Sri Lanka

pakistan-army-chief-gets-rousing-welcome-in-sri-lanka-1433598615-5760.jpg


RAWALPINDI: Military salutes, including a Guard of Honour and a Guard Turnout formally saluted General Raheel Sharif, Chief of Army Staff of Pakistan Army who is currently on tour in Sri Lanka at the invitation of his Sri Lankan counterpart when he visited the Army Headquarters Saturday morning.

A colour-rich Guard of Honour at the Ministry of Defence grounds presented arms and saluted the visiting Army Chief on arrival in accordance with military traditions after a Guard Turnout greeted him, ISPR reported.

"General Raheel Sharif and Lieutenant General Crishanthe De Silva shared views on several current issues that are relevant to both organizations and the countries at large."

Discussions were largely centered on ongoing training programmes for Sri Lanka Army Officers and possibilities of initiating new bilateral training exercises for Special Forces, etc in the future.

The visiting army chief maintained that possibilities for further enhancements of training openings could be explored during the forthcoming Staff Talks in August.

Major General Jagath Dias, Chief of Staff and Major General Mahesh Senanayake, Military Secretary were also associated with the talks.

Before his exit from the Commander's Office, Pakistan Army Chief received a full briefing on the Sri Lanka Army Training modules from Major General B. Aruna Perera, Director General General Staff. Chief of Staff, Deputy Chief of Staff, Commandant, Sri Lanka Army Volunteer Force and several Directors were associated with the presentation of the briefing to the visiting Pakistan's Army Chief.

Gen Sharif was invited to leave memories by signing the VIP visitors’ book at the Commander’s Office. Exchange of token mementoes between both Army Chiefs brought the formal visit to an end.
